Data.Generics.Compos

Description

Compos compatibility layer. This module serves as a drop-in replacement in some situations for some of the Compos operations. Only the single-type traversals are supported, on normal algebraic data types. Users should also import either Data.Generics.Uniplate.Data or Data.Generics.Uniplate.Direct.

Compos is described in the paper: "A Pattern for Almost Compositional Functions" by Bjorn Bringert and Aarne Ranta.

class Uniplate a => Compos a Source

If you want to keep an existing type class

composOp :: Uniplate a => (a -> a) -> a -> aSource

composOp == descend

composOpM :: (Uniplate a, Monad m) => (a -> m a) -> a -> m aSource

composOpM == descendM

composOpM_ :: (Uniplate a, Monad m) => (a -> m ()) -> a -> m ()Source

composOpM_ == composOpFold (return ()) (>>)

composOpMonoid :: (Uniplate a, Monoid m) => (a -> m) -> a -> mSource

composOpMonoid = composOpFold mempty mappend

composOpMPlus :: (Uniplate a, MonadPlus m) => (a -> m b) -> a -> m bSource

composOpMPlus = composOpFold mzero mplus

composOpFold :: Uniplate a => b -> (b -> b -> b) -> (a -> b) -> a -> bSource

Probably replace with universe, perhaps para
